The last time the LSU women confronted Tennessee, the coach Kim Burlque wanted to put the last possession in the hands of Kailin Gilbert.

You remember what happened afterwards.

Gilbert walked through his defender, walked to the right, took two long steps through the strap and tossed a left hook, fired through the rim, ending a quick high -grade play and giving the tigers an impressive road victory. Lady Vols Cals Caldwell’s first year coach said he wanted to send a double team. The problem then was that the LSU transfer guard moved too quickly.

The problem now? Gilbert fell into a firing that deprived her touch of the games in the games, flooded between the two LSU battles against No. 19 Tennessee. The rematch will head at the Pete Maravic assembly Center at 15:00 Sunday at ESPN.

“Well, she played 17 minutes,” said Blvish on Thursday after LSU defeated Missouri by 71-60, “So she had to understand this herself. If I didn’t play it, then I would say she needed more minutes, but If you get 17 minutes, come up with how to get the ball.

At the beginning of the Gilbert Southeastern Conference game did not need additional magic. The transfer to Arizona herself created an abundance.

In the first three LSU games, it is an average of 18.3 points per game, transforms 62% of its field goals and put an end to the first Tigers of Tigers with Tennessee, interrupting equality in the last second of regulating with its difficult, driving shot. That evening, Gilbert scored 22 points – almost as much as he was in the place in the seven games that LSU played since.

Junior has missed 45 of the last 53 shots she has made, and she has been an average of only 3.6 points since the tigers left Knoxville, Tennessee, on January 9th.

Gilbert’s decline has reduced LSU Bench’s impact, which in turn forced Flau’jae Johnson, Aneesah Morrow and Mikaylah Williams to take on a greater share of offensive responsibilities. This trio has proven that it is capable of carrying tigers through difficult games, but can use a bigger lift than LSU stocks than what they have provided lately – only about 11 points per game. This is about as many points as their predecessors chipped in every game last season.

The LSU Bench scored 21 points against Missouri on Thursday. The Mjracle Sheppard reserve guard reports 11 of these points, and the tigers won the 28 minutes that play-its highest season-with 17 points.

Gilbert, however, ended unsuccessful after being punctured by all five of the field goals.

A big shot was the winning game against Washington. Another helped LSU to send its victory on December 5th over Stanford to sequels. Then came the strong start of Gilbert until 2025 and the hook she turned and to defeat Tennessee, who once looked like she would put security for the track transfer to enjoy a year of career.

It can still – despite the shooting. Gilbert’s average estimate in 40 minutes (19.7) is approximately the same as at the end of her first two seasons in Arizona, although the 3 -point shooting rate dropped from 40% to 33%.

But Gilbert must first rediscover his touch and help LSU reserves influence more games, starting from Sunday.

Tennessee has the second best crime in the country. Lady Vols take (32.9) and make (10.9) more 3-stories per competition than any team I department I in the country. On Thursday, they scored 80 points at 46% firing at upset victory over # 5 Uconn, which has one of the 10 best defense in the country.

That evening, against Missouri, LSU reserved 20 points for the first time after the Tigers victory over Tennessee. They will probably need a similar output on the bench to keep up -to -date with Lady Vols in the rematch on Sunday.

And this effort, of course, begins with Gilbert.
